The successful applicant will be involved in a range of projects, carrying out Phase I and Phase II investigations, groundwater and gas monitoring, borehole logging, soil and rock sampling, trial pitting, factual and interpretive report writing and shadowing senior members of the team to develop skills. This is a hands-on role, largely based outdoors.
